Following the shock decision of parting ways with Daine Klate, Chippa United is aiming to fast-track the process of appointing a new coach, the Siya crew has learnt.
Klate was relieved of his first team coaching duties at the Chilli Boys on Thursday, following the team's loss to defending champions Mamelodi Sundowns.

Prior to promoting the Mzansi football legend in July from the reserve side, Chippa had former Kaizer Chiefs coach Ernst Middendorp linked to the role.
According to sources, the name of the experienced German mentor has again come up at the Eastern Cape outfit, although the club's former coach Kurt Lentjies is believed to be one of the frontrunners for the role.

Another coach who is considered for the vacant role is Lehlohonolo Seema, who saved the Gqeberha-based club from relegation in 2020 and is currently unattached after parting ways with Golden Arrows in April.
Meanwhile, French-Moroccan Romain Folz is another option for the Chilli Boys, according to sources, after he recently parted ways with Marumo Gallants.
Football administrator Morgan Mammila is currently in charge as the caretaker coach of the bottom-placed side.
